Hibernate直接直接show_sql=true.
iBatis需要在log4j.properties文件中作如下配置
log4j.logger.com.ibatis=debug
log4j.logger.com.ibatis.common.jdbc.SimpleDataSource=debug
log4j.logger.com.ibatis.common.jdbc.ScriptRunner=debug
log4j.logger.com.ibatis.sqlmap.engine.impl.SqlMapClientDelegate=debug
log4j.logger.java.sql.Connection=debug
log4j.logger.java.sql.Statement=debug
log4j.logger.java.sql.PreparedStatement=debug,stdout
分享到:
相关推荐
在Hibernate中,可以在`hibernate.cfg.xml`配置文件中设置`show_sql`属性为`true`,或者在运行时通过SessionFactory的`setProperty`方法设置。 **总结** MyBatis、iBatis和Hibernate在显示查询SQL方面,都依赖于...
Abator就是这样一个工具,它是一个自动化代码生成器,能够自动生成iBatis所需的SQL映射文件、DAO接口、实体类等,大大减轻了开发工作量。本教程将介绍如何在Eclipse中配置并使用无注释版的Abator插件。 首先,我们...
1. **IBatis(现称MyBatis)**:是一个支持普通SQL查询、存储过程以及高级映射的优秀开源持久层框架。它消除了几乎所有的JDBC对象操作并自动将SQL语句执行结果映射成Java对象及其集合。 2. **Abator**:是MyBatis...
但需要注意的是,默认情况下,IBatis 框架需要将该值设置为 `Cursor`。 ##### 3.2 使用 JTDS JDBC 驱动 **驱动介绍**:JTDS 是一个开源的 JDBC 驱动程序,兼容 SQL Server 2005。 **依赖文件**:`jtds-1.2.jar`,...
- **iBatis作为持久层框架**:主要用于执行SQL语句,操作数据库。 #### 四、代码实现与逻辑流程 - **Action类**:在Struts2中,Action类是业务逻辑的载体,通过Spring进行依赖注入,确保其能够访问到所需的业务...
首先,我们需要引入必要的库,如JavaFX、MySQL JDBC驱动以及可能的第三方库(如本例中的ibatis-common-2.jar),以便于处理数据库连接和SQL脚本执行。在JavaFX程序中,我们通常会创建一个独立的工具类或服务,专门...
### 数据库知识 #### 基本的PL/SQL知识 ...以上内容涵盖了从PL/SQL远程连接Oracle数据库的基本步骤、MySQL数据库的基本操作以及iBatis的基本测试案例。这些知识点对于理解数据库管理和应用开发非常重要。
- **iBatis (MyBatis)**:轻量级的ORM框架,提供了SQL查询的灵活性。 - **直接使用 JDBC**:这种方式需要手动编写SQL语句来与数据库交互。 #### 三、Hibernate 数据持久化 持久化是指将对象的状态保存到某种持久性...
show-sql: true mybatis: configuration: log-impl: org.apache.ibatis.logging.stdout.StdOutImpl mapper-locations: classpath:mapper/*.xml ``` 这里,`mapper-locations`配置指定了XML映射文件的位置,...
- `<property name="show_sql">`:配置是否在控制台显示执行的SQL语句,默认值为`false`。开发过程中通常设置为`true`,以便调试和追踪SQL语句。 通过上述详细介绍,我们可以看出Hibernate不仅简化了数据库操作,...
<property name="show_sql">true <!-- 映射文件位置 --> ``` 通过上述步骤,我们能够构建一个简单的Hibernate项目,并实现基本的数据访问操作。这种方式不仅简化了数据库操作,还提高了代码的可读性和可...
###mybatis show sql### log4j.logger.com.ibatis=debug log4j.logger.com.ibatis.common.jdbc.SimpleDataSource=debug log4j.logger.com.ibatis.common.jdbc.ScriptRunner=debug log4j.logger....
25. **Oracle错误查看**:通过查看Oracle的错误日志(如alert.log)或使用`SQL*Plus`的`SHOW ERRORS`命令来定位和解决错误。 26. **JSP动作**:了解JSP的JSTL和EL,如、等,以及它们在构建动态网页中的作用。 27. ...
在整合MyBatis后,可以通过`mybatis.configuration.log-impl`属性来指定MyBatis输出SQL的方式,例如`mybatis.configuration.log-impl=org.apache.ibatis.logging.stdout.StdOutImpl`表示将SQL语句打印到控制台。...
<prop key="hibernate.show_sql">true <prop key="hibernate.format_sql">true <prop key="hibernate.hbm2ddl.auto">create-drop ``` 2. **HibernateDaoSupport**:在DAO实现类中,我们通常会继承`...
它支持自定义SQL查询语句,提供了动态SQL的功能,可以方便地进行数据库操作。 #### 21. JavaScript应用 - JavaScript代码不仅可以嵌入HTML文档中,还可以通过外部文件引入,提高代码的组织性和可维护性。 - 使用`...